The Road to Darkness contains two decadent and highly controversial novels; Daniel Jesus (first published in 1905) and Severin (first published in 1914) and the short story The ghost of the Jewish Ghetto (first published in 1914). "A series of disgusting orgies with some mystical drivel wrapped round the obscenities." Arthur Eloesser. In this book Paul Leppin captures the mysterious and erotic atmosphere of old Prague.
